Start marking functions that can transitively trigger a GC (#33144)

* Mark JS reflector wrappers as CanGc.

Signed-off-by: Josh Matthews <josh@joshmatthews.net>

* Propagate CanGc from reflect_dom_object_with_proto.

Signed-off-by: Josh Matthews <josh@joshmatthews.net>

* Mark DOM constructors as GC operations.

Signed-off-by: Josh Matthews <josh@joshmatthews.net>
